ABOUT Amanda
I started my own healing journey not long before I turned 40. I hadn’t realized how much of my life was spent making decisions from past trauma—or even how much past trauma I’d actually endured. Yoga was the first place I was able to begin reconnecting to my body, before I began processing anything; I became passionate about studying trauma and the nervous system. I began my own deep work in therapy and other modalities, and I thought I wanted to go back to graduate school to be a traditional therapist. But I felt called to something different, more accessible, more balanced, and more intuitive.
My discovery of Integrative Somatic Therapy Practice came on a middle of the night deep dive into various forms of trauma therapy that also involved yoga. I signed up to start my training the next day (and withdrew my grad school acceptance). I have spent the last several years doing coursework and training and am currently doing my practicum with clients to receive my level 2 certification.
I feel deeply connected to this work because of the myriad ways it’s changed my life, and I feel deeply connected to the clients I serve whose struggles I recognize in my own. I don’t just have faith that healing is possible; I have evidence. And I have hope that as we heal ourselves, we also heal the world around us.
When I’m not working with clients or reading about trauma or listening to podcasts on nervous system regulation (I am a nerd!), I love to do yoga, write, read, crochet, be outside, make art, listen to music, go on local adventures, and spend time with my amazing daughters. I am based in the Glenside area of the Philadelphia suburbs.

Qualifications:
B.S. Penn State University, M.F.A. American University
RYT- 200 Hours, School Yoga Institute
Lakeside Global Institute Trauma Competent Professional Certification (75 hours)
Lakeside Global Institute Trauma Competent Trainer (25 hours)
ISTP™ Level 1 certification: Fundamentals of Trauma Recovery
ISTP™ Level 2 certification in process: Trauma, Emotions, and The Body (completed coursework and in-person training)
